Buccaneers have signed safety Akeem Davis to their practice squad
Greg Auman reports that the Buccaneers have re-signed S Akeem Davis to their practice squad. After going unselected in the 2013 NFL Draft, he signed with the Washington Redskins in 2014 as a undrafted free agent. He played college football at University of Memphis as a safety and linebacker.
He has also had a stint with the Saints before getting signed by the Buccaneers.
